Barbara al Sole is Brandt's second published anthology. It contains a selection of poems including the title poem, inspired by an amazing watercolour painting by Franco Giomi, the Tuscan/Italian painter. [My thanks to him for allowing me to use his painting, which I am pleased to own, on the cover of the book.] The other poems, on the theme of Love and freedom touch on the difficult issues of romantic and other kinds of love and the vicissitudes of contemporary socio cultural relations. 'The land of gates' explores both themes and is inspired by Brandt's recent travel to Enugu where he saw an array of Gates, aesthetically adorned but carrying out a much more prosaic function. It features the poem 'You'll rise', inspired both by Maya Angelou's poem 'I rise' and his amazingly inspired and highly motivated god daughter Shani Page-Muir. Finally, of note, is the poem 'Prorogue' a poem which highlights the then current problem being experienced by the Guyanese people when its minority government, in one of the few occasions in recent history, prorogued parliament precipitating a national and international crisis of confidence in the serving leadership of that troubled country - a step challenged by the country that invented it, Great Britain. In keeping with the practice laid down by the first anthology, Madiba and Other Poems, this anthology includes an extract of Brandt's prose from his forthcoming novel. Trail of the Lost Jaguar, soon to be published.
